Cryo-EM structure of Thromboxane A2 receptor-miniGq Protein Complex bound to I-BOP
This is a non-PDB format compatible entry.
Entity
Entity ID | Chain ID | Description | Type | Chain length | Formula weight | Number of molecules | DB Name (Accession) | Biological source | Descriptive keywords |
1 | A (R) | Thromboxane A2 receptor | polymer | 343 | 37463.0 | 1 | UniProt (P21731) | Homo sapiens (human) | TXA2-R,Prostanoid TP receptor |
2 | B (A) | Engineered miniGq | polymer | 246 | 28084.8 | 1 | Homo sapiens | ||
3 | C (B) | Guanine nucleotide-binding protein G(I)/G(S)/G(T) subunit beta-1 | polymer | 340 | 37416.9 | 1 | UniProt (P62873) | Homo sapiens (human) | Transducin beta chain 1 |
4 | D (C) | Guanine nucleotide-binding protein G(I)/G(S)/G(O) subunit gamma-2 | polymer | 71 | 7861.1 | 1 | UniProt (P59768) | Homo sapiens (human) | G gamma-I |
5 | E (S) | Antibody fragment scFv16 | polymer | 256 | 27340.5 | 1 | synthetic construct | ||
6 | F (R) | (~{Z})-7-[(1~{S},2~{R},3~{R},4~{R})-3-[(~{E},3~{R})-4-(4-iodanylphenoxy)-3-oxidanyl-but-1-enyl]-7-oxabicyclo[2.2.1]heptan-2-yl]hept-5-enoic acid | non-polymer | 512.4 | 1 | Chemie (A1IK0) | |||
7 | G, H, I, J (R) | CHOLESTEROL | non-polymer | 386.7 | 4 | Chemie (CLR) |
